What is the Decimal for 1120

What is the Decimal for 11/20 – The decimal for 11/20 is 0.55. This comes from dividing 11 by 20, which equals 0.55 exactly, with no repeating digits. It is a terminating decimal because the denominator (20) factors into 2 and 5, which are compatible with the base-10 system.

How It Works

  • Start with the fraction: 1120.
  • Perform division: 11÷20=0.55.
  • Result: The fraction converts neatly into a terminating decimal.

Examples of Similar Conversions

  • 1/2 as a decimal → 0.5
  • 3/4 as a decimal → 0.75
  • 11/20 as a decimal → 0.55

FAQs : What is the Decimal for 11/20

Is 11/20 a terminating decimal?

Yes, because the denominator (20) factors into 2 and 5.

Can 11/20 be expressed as a percentage?

Yes, 0.55 equals 55%.

Why does 11/20 convert cleanly?

Because 20 divides evenly into 100, making conversion simple.

Is 0.55 the simplest form?

Yes, it’s the exact decimal representation of 11/20.
